		<description>I can&#039;t just yet as you&#039;ll have to wait for it to be officially released, but by entering a code, you can activate conditional call forwarding and then it&#039;s all set.  Should work on VZ.  Think Sprint has an issue with this ... should also work on landlines, though you may have to pay your local carrier for the privilege.</description>

		<description>With GrandCentral you can use all of those things -- just share your one GC number -- all your calls will go to all the numbers you have if you are connected.  If not, you get a nice single point for all your voicemail -- plus a very nice integrated address book and all the other  cool features.</description>
